The Cochran Show Remembers Nelson Mandela

Steve Cochran reflects on Obama’s Mandela Memorial speech and on the rest of Mandela’s life achievements.

Nelson Mandela | 1994

Mandela heads into parliament May 9, 1994, shortly before the new majority officially voted to appoint him president. (Los Angeles Times photo)


Get every new post delivered to your Inbox.

Join 4,985 other followers